    I took my 2017 Ford in to have the low beam replaced on passenger side. They replaced and charged…read moreme $75 for the driver's side and said that the entire headlight assembly on the passenger side needed needed replaced for $1,463. They said that the pigtail that the light bulb plugs into had melted. It had melted. Total estimate for the headlight repair was $1,463 and the estimate didn't add up. I said no way! I went to Autozone and replaced just the pigtail and light bulb for just $68.85. It took me just half an hour to complete the repair. I needed to replace the light bulb too because Chapman Ford removed it when I said "No way. Maybe it was burned out. Maybe it wasn't. But they didn't do the repair, so they should have left the bulb in the car. I did complain about them replacing the diver's side when I had tested the lights immediately prior to taking it in. They said it must have gone out on my way there.
